CMRR mode in 6211

Hello all,

 

I am building a data acquisition system that measures very low voltage (human electrodes) using NI USB-6211. I am using NRSE mode, using AI +, AI Ground and AI Sense (reference) channels. This part seems working OK but I also need to measure single-ended (or differential) analog input on the other AI channel. I created a task with 2 physical channels (each with different mode) but when I measure both channels, channel with NRSE mode also reads what the other channel is reading. I can't figure out how to measure these 2 AI channels independently from each other. Can someone help where I'm doing wrong? Much appreciated.NRSE_6211.PNG

For low-level signals, you really want an intermediate amplifier to be hooked up close to the subject in differential mode and maybe give you a "factor of 10" (or higher) buffering (and impedance-matching).  I would also recommend either doing everything NRSE, differential, or single-ended (I think I would start with all-differential, if possible).  Note -- I'm not an engineer ... but do have experience measuring bio-signals.

Thank you for the reply. The problem I have is, 2 signals are coming from different source - one is measuring human electrodes reference to human ground (I'm trying to build Electroretinogram program) and the other channel is stimulus signal from Light source - I'd like to plot both stimulus and response in the same plot in the same time scale. When I set both channels to NRSE, sharing the same ground (AI0, AISense and AIGround to the subject and AI1 to stimulus source), I read the stimulus signal on both channels...Is there a way to separate these 2 channels completely? Also, is CMRR implemented in all modes, RSE/Differential/NRSE in 6211?
